1

An Unbiased View of charlotte website designers

News Discuss 
United states of america Website Design Industry experts understands the necessity of deadlines and is effective tirelessly to ensure that we deliver your project on time. Your most bid and excellent score will determine your advert’s placement. After getting your placement, you'll be able to launch your campaign and begin https://growthbookmarks.com/story17920128/everything-about-charlotte-website-designers

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story